Position & Purpose Summary

The Vice President, Insights and Advisory position represents a key role on the leadership team, responsible for helping to build and grow a nationally recognized digital health Operations Transformation practice. This leader will serve as a visible industry thought leader, trusted advisor to senior health system executives, and experienced consulting executive who can translate market needs into high-value advisory engagements.

This role requires extensive consulting experience and a proven ability to build and maintain deep client relationships, lead teams, originate and close work, scope and price projects, oversee complex engagements, manage utilization and margins, and develop repeatable offerings that create measurable value for clients. Experience advising health systems on artificial intelligence-particularly AI governance, responsible AI adoption, operating models, and the organizational implications of AI-is highly valued and will be increasingly important to the growth and differentiation of the practice.
